How to know if your fuse board needs upgrading
A fuse board upgrade is not decided by appearance alone. Two boards can look similar while offering very different levels of protection, depending on the circuits connected to them, the condition of the wiring and how the installation has changed over time.
You can carry out a few safe visual checks before contacting an electrician. The important point is knowing what those checks can tell you, and where they stop. You should never remove the consumer unit cover, touch internal components or attempt to test live electrical parts yourself.

Start with the type of fuse board
Look at the front of the board without removing any covers. Older installations may use rewirable fuses, sometimes called fuse wire carriers. These require fuse wire to be replaced after a fault and do not provide the same form of additional protection as a modern consumer unit with an RCD (a safety device that cuts power when it detects a problem).
A more modern board may have switches labelled for individual circuits, such as sockets, lights, cooker or shower. You may also see one or more test buttons marked “T” or “Test”. The presence of a test button is a useful indication that RCD protection is installed, but it does not confirm that every circuit has the protection it needs or that the installation is otherwise safe.
Do not assume that a board is suitable simply because it has switches. The age and condition of the wiring, the arrangement of the circuits and any alterations made since the board was installed all matter.
Check the RCD test button safely
If your board has an RCD test button, pressing it is a reasonable user check. The protective device should operate and disconnect the circuits it controls. You may need to reset it afterwards, following the labels on the board.
If the test button does nothing, the device will not reset, or it operates repeatedly without an obvious reason, arrange an inspection. Do not keep resetting it to restore power. Repeated tripping can indicate a fault with an appliance, circuit or the protective device itself. The test button is not a substitute for electrical testing, but it can reveal that further investigation is needed.
Look for signs of heat, damage or poor condition
From outside the board, check for cracked plastic, loose sections, discolouration, scorch marks or a burning smell. A cover that feels unusually warm also needs attention. These signs can point to a loose connection, excessive load, damaged equipment or deterioration within the installation.
A single trip does not automatically mean the whole board needs replacing. However, a board that trips regularly, will not reset, or shows visible damage should not be treated as an inconvenience. The cause needs to be identified before deciding whether repair, circuit work or a complete upgrade is appropriate.
If you notice heat, smoke, sparks or a strong burning smell, keep clear of the equipment and seek urgent electrical advice. Do not remove the cover to investigate.
Check the labels against how your home is used
Look at whether the circuits are clearly labelled and whether the labels still match the property. This matters particularly where a home has had an extension, loft conversion, new shower, electric heating, additional sockets or other electrical work.
A board that was adequate for an older installation may no longer be the right arrangement after circuits have been added or altered. Missing labels can also make isolation more difficult during an emergency or future repair. If you cannot tell which switch controls a circuit, do not experiment by disconnecting equipment or opening the board. Note what you can see and ask an electrician to investigate.
Use paperwork and inspection findings as evidence
If an Electrical Installation Condition Report (EICR) or previous electrical inspection has identified defects, lack of RCD protection or concerns about the consumer unit, use that information rather than relying only on a visual check. The report should help identify whether the issue relates to the board itself, the wiring, the connection to earth or a particular circuit.
An upgrade may not resolve every defect automatically. A new consumer unit cannot make damaged wiring safe, correct overloaded circuits or remove a fault caused by an appliance. Know when your checks are complete
Your role is to observe, record and report. Take note of the board type, any visible damage, whether the RCD test operates and any circuits that trip repeatedly. Do not carry out electrical work, remove covers or replace fuse wire unless you are properly qualified and equipped to do so.
